GOOD NEWS: Electricity rates lower in May

Meralco has announced that the rate for residential  customers in May will go down by 41 centavos per kWh, reducing it to PhP8.444 per kWh. For a  typical household consuming 200 kWh, this translates to a reduction of around PhP82 in their  electricity bill. Meralco Public Information Office Head Joe Zaldarriaga (in photo) said the  reduction was due to the downward movement in generation, transmission, taxes, and other  charges.This month’s overall rate is lower by PhP1.54 per kWh compared to May 2015’s  PhP9.98 per kWh. It is also the lowest since January 2010, or over a period of six years.
